Perry County election

Perry County District 1 County Commission seat featured Donald Bennett challenging Albert Turner Jr.

Perry County voters going to the polls on Nov. 3 will see Donald Bennett Sr. as the Democratic option for the District 1 County Commission seat – not longtime incumbent Albert Turner Jr.

Ballots for the Perry County general election were printed this week, and it lists Bennett as the candidate.

Bennett was declared the winner by Perry County Probate Judge Carlton Hogue when he was tasked with breaking a tie that was determined in a July recount of the very close May 19 primary race.

But in a twist that happened after the tie-breaking decision, the Alabama Democratic Party on Aug. 21 determined that a disputed ballot was intended to be cast for Turner, which gave the incumbent the win.

Despite the state party decision for Turner, Hogue submitted Bennett as the winner. Hogue has not returned multiple calls by the Black Belt News Network for comment.

Turner told BBNN that he plans to take legal action to stop distribution of the ballots with Bennett’s name and get a reprint that will include his name in the Democratic slot.

“We are the legitimate Democratic Party nominee, and we will continue to pursue legal action,” Turner said. “The certification that Hogue turned in did not have the correct signatures on it, nor did it follow the order of the Democratic Party.”

Bennett told voters to go to the polls because there will likely be a write-in candidate.

“In light of recent developments, I remain the certified Democratic nominee for Perry County Commissioner, District 1,” Bennett said in a statement. “This race is not over, and there is still much work to be done. I anticipate a possible write-in challenger, and I encourage every voter in District 1 to stay engaged.”
